Dixon leads team sweep at Pocono

9:34 am on 9 July 2013

The New Zealand motor racing driver Scott Dixon is a winner again in the IndyCar series, leading a first-ever sweep of the top three placings for his Target team at the Pocono Raceway in Pennsylvania.

Dixon's first win since August last year gave his team its 100th title, it's his 30th IndyCar win and he's become the eight different winner in 11 rounds of the series this year.

Dixon gave himself little chance of winning after being penalised 10 grid places for an unapproved engine change, and he started from 17th place.

He's up to fourth place in the series, 65 points behind the leader Helio Castroneves.
